Deals and Discounts: How to Save on Your Sport City Membership
Who doesn't love a good deal? Here's how to potentially save some cash on your Sport City membership in 2025. One of the easiest ways to save is by looking for sign-up bonuses. Sport City often offers special promotions for new members, such as a discounted first month, waived enrollment fees, or a free personal training session. These deals can provide significant savings upfront, so keep an eye out for those. Many gyms, including Sport City, offer discounts for longer-term commitments. If you're serious about your fitness and plan to use the gym regularly, consider signing up for an annual membership instead of a month-to-month plan. You'll likely get a lower monthly rate and save money in the long run. Keep an eye out for seasonal sales and promotions. Sport City, like many businesses, might have special offers during holidays or specific times of the year. These sales can include reduced membership fees, free add-ons, or other incentives. Check their website or social media pages for announcements. Ask about corporate wellness programs. If your employer has a partnership with Sport City, you might be eligible for a discounted membership. Many companies offer wellness programs to encourage employees to stay healthy, and these programs can save you money on gym fees. Referral programs are a great way to save money and invite your friends and family. If you're a current member, you might be able to refer a friend and both of you can receive a discount on your membership fees. Check with the gym for details on their referral program. When exploring the different membership options, consider whether you need all the extra services offered. If you're primarily interested in using the basic gym facilities, you might save money by opting for a less expensive membership tier. By focusing on your core needs, you can customize a plan that fits your budget. Negotiate. It may sound a little intimidating, but don't be afraid to negotiate the price. If you find a similar gym with a lower price, use that as leverage to try to get a better deal at Sport City. Be polite and respectful, and you might be surprised at what you can achieve. Check for student or senior discounts. Sport City may offer discounted membership rates for students, seniors, or other special groups. It's always worth asking if you qualify for any discounts. Keep in mind that deals and promotions can vary, so it's always a good idea to check with your local Sport City directly for the most accurate and up-to-date information. By staying informed and actively looking for deals, you can save money and start your fitness journey without breaking the bank.
Making the Most of Your Sport City Membership: Tips for Success
Alright, you've signed up! Now, how do you make the most of your Sport City membership and reach your fitness goals? Here are some simple, yet effective tips. First, set realistic goals. Whether it's weight loss, muscle gain, or improved endurance, having clear, achievable goals is essential. Break down larger goals into smaller, manageable steps to stay motivated and track your progress. Create a workout plan. Don't wander aimlessly through the gym! Develop a workout plan that includes a mix of cardio, strength training, and flexibility exercises. This will help you target different muscle groups, improve your overall fitness, and prevent boredom. Utilize the gym's resources. Take advantage of the equipment and facilities Sport City offers. Try out different machines, attend group classes, and make use of the pool or sauna. Experiment with different workouts to keep things interesting. Schedule your workouts. Treat your workouts like appointments. Schedule them in your calendar and stick to them as much as possible. Consistency is key to achieving your fitness goals. Find a workout buddy. Working out with a friend or family member can provide extra motivation and accountability. It can also make your workouts more enjoyable. This is a great way to support each other and celebrate your successes. Take advantage of personal training. If your membership includes personal training sessions, or if you're willing to pay extra, consider working with a trainer. A trainer can provide expert guidance, create customized workout plans, and help you stay on track. This can be an invaluable investment in your fitness journey. Listen to your body. Pay attention to how your body feels. Take rest days when needed and don't push yourself too hard, especially when starting. Overexertion can lead to injuries and setbacks. Stay hydrated. Drink plenty of water before, during, and after your workouts. Water is essential for optimal performance and recovery. Fuel your body. Eat a balanced diet that supports your fitness goals. Focus on whole, unprocessed foods and make sure you're getting enough protein, carbohydrates, and healthy fats. Stay consistent. Fitness is a journey, not a destination. Stick to your workout plan and stay consistent with your efforts. Results take time, so be patient and persistent. Track your progress. Keep track of your workouts, measurements, and any other metrics that are important to you. Tracking your progress can help you stay motivated and see how far you've come. Join challenges or events. Sport City often hosts fitness challenges and events. Participating in these can provide extra motivation and help you connect with other members. Make it fun. The most important thing is to enjoy your workouts. Find activities you like, listen to music, and create a positive and motivating environment for yourself.
